AL10 9QP is a residential postcode situated on Bradshaws, Hatfield, AL10 with 28 addresses.
It ranks as the 518th largest and 375th most expensive of the 707 postcodes in the AL10 area. The dominant property type is a mid-century house built between 1936 and 1979.
The postcode contains a total of 28 properties: 28 houses.

Sale prices range from £297,046 for 2 bedroom freehold houses with a garden (624 ft2) to £417,260 for 4 bedroom freehold houses with a garden (1,108 ft2) .
Monthly rental prices range from £1,587 pcm for 2 bed houses to £2,077 pcm for 4 bed houses.
The gross rental yield is between 6.0% and 6.5%.
The average value per square foot is £433.
The last sale in AL10 9QP sold for £380,000 on 14th February 2025. Since then prices are up an average of 2.7%.
The current average value in the postcode is £349,732.
The AL10 9QP Sales Market has increased by 20.0% over the last 10 years.

The recent census recorded whether a resident owned or rented their home.
In the area around AL10 9QP, 31.5% of property is privately rented and 26.6% is socially rented.
